In today’s digital landscape, web development apps are essential tools for developers and businesses alike. They streamline the process of creating, testing, and deploying websites, making it easier to bring ideas to life. With a diverse range of options available, choosing the right app can significantly impact productivity and project success.
From code editors to design platforms, these applications cater to various aspects of web development. They not only enhance collaboration among teams but also empower developers to work more efficiently. As the demand for innovative web solutions grows, understanding the best web development apps becomes crucial for staying ahead in this competitive field.
Key Takeaways
- Importance of Web Development Apps: They are vital for streamlining website creation, enhancing productivity, and fostering collaboration among developers.
- Essential Features: Look for apps with intuitive design, real-time editing capabilities, version control integration, and user-friendly interfaces to improve project efficiency.
- Popular Tools: Key applications like Visual Studio Code, React, and Figma offer powerful features that cater to coding, UI design, and collaborative processes.
- Diverse Pricing Models: Web development apps come in various pricing structures—freemium, subscription, one-time purchase, or usage-based—allowing flexibility for different user needs.
- Performance Metrics Matter: Metrics such as load times, scalability, and collaboration speed are crucial for evaluating the effectiveness and suitability of web development tools.
- User Reviews Provide Insight: Feedback from users can guide choices, highlighting strengths like extensibility in Visual Studio Code and the collaborative advantages of Figma.
Web Development Apps
Web development apps play a crucial role in the efficient creation and management of websites. These tools enable developers to streamline their workflows across various stages, from coding to deployment.
Importance in Modern Development
Web development apps enhance productivity and collaboration among developers. They provide essential features, such as version control, debugging, and real-time collaboration. The integration of these apps leads to faster turnaround times for project completion, allowing teams to deliver high-quality web solutions more efficiently.
- Code Editors: Text editors like Visual Studio Code and Sublime Text support coding in multiple languages with built-in tools for syntax highlighting and error detection.
- Frameworks: Frameworks like React and Angular simplify the development of complex applications by providing reusable components and a robust structure.
- Design Tools: Tools like Adobe XD and Figma assist in crafting user interfaces and prototypes, facilitating collaborative design processes.
- Version Control Systems: Software like Git enables tracking of changes in code, promoting collaboration and maintaining project history.
- Deployment Platforms: Services like Heroku and Netlify streamline the process of deploying applications, managing servers, and handling continuous integration.
Essential Features of Web Development Apps
Web development apps incorporate several essential features that enhance user experience and improve collaboration. Identifying these features can significantly impact the efficiency of web development projects.
User interface (UI) and user experience (UX) features enhance usability and interaction. Effective web development apps provide:
- Intuitive Design: Clear navigation structures help users easily access tools and resources.
- Customization Options: Users can tailor their workspace to match personal preferences, increasing comfort and productivity.
- Responsive Layouts: Adaptable interfaces ensure accessibility across various devices and resolutions.
- Integrated Tutorials: In-app guidance and educational resources assist new users in quickly understanding functionalities.
- Real-Time Editing: Multiple users can edit projects simultaneously, enabling immediate feedback and contributions.
- Version Control Integration: Tools like Git streamline code management, allowing teams to track changes and collaborate without conflicts.
- Commenting Features: Users can leave comments on specific code sections, facilitating discussions and clarifying intentions.
- Task Management: Integrated task management systems help teams organize responsibilities and track project progress.
Top Web Development Apps
Web development apps play a critical role in enhancing productivity and collaboration for developers. Below are some of the top applications used in the industry today.
App 1: Visual Studio Code – Features and Benefits
Visual Studio Code serves as a powerful and versatile code editor. Key features include:
- Intelligent Code Completion: Offers suggestions based on context, improving coding efficiency.
- Built-in Git Integration: Enables seamless version control management directly from the editor.
- Extensive Extensions Marketplace: Supports numerous plugins for added functionality tailored to specific needs.
Benefits of Visual Studio Code include enhanced coding speed, easy debugging tools, and a highly customizable workspace that accommodates individual preferences.
App 2: React – Features and Benefits
React functions as a widely-used JavaScript framework for building user interfaces. Key features include:
- Component-Based Architecture: Allows developers to create reusable UI components, simplifying project scalability.
- Virtual DOM: Optimizes rendering performance, resulting in a more responsive user experience.
- Strong Community Support: Provides access to a vast ecosystem of resources, tutorials, and third-party libraries.
Benefits of using React include faster development cycles, improved application performance, and the ability to create dynamic, single-page applications efficiently.
App 3: Figma – Features and Benefits
Figma acts as a leading design tool for collaborative UI/UX design. Key features include:
- Real-Time Collaboration: Facilitates simultaneous editing by multiple team members, enhancing teamwork and creativity.
- Design Systems: Supports the creation of reusable components, maintaining consistency across projects.
- Prototyping Capabilities: Enables designers to create interactive prototypes for testing user experiences.
Benefits of Figma include streamlined design workflows, improved communication among team members, and a user-friendly interface that minimizes the learning curve for new users.
Comparison of Popular Web Development Apps
Understanding the various aspects of web development apps, including their pricing models, performance metrics, and user reviews, helps professionals choose the best tools for their projects.
Pricing Models
Popular web development apps offer diverse pricing models, catering to different user needs and budgets.
- Freemium: Some tools provide basic features at no cost while charging for advanced functionality. Examples include GitHub and Figma.
- Subscription: Many platforms implement monthly or yearly subscription fees for access to their services. Notable examples include Adobe Creative Cloud and Visual Studio Code.
- One-time Purchase: Certain applications charge a single fee for lifetime access, like Sublime Text.
- Usage-based: Platforms like Heroku and Netlify charge based on usage metrics such as bandwidth or storage.
Performance Metrics
Performance metrics provide insights into the efficiency and reliability of web development apps.
- Load Times: Faster tools help reduce project turnaround times. For instance, React’s virtual DOM can significantly enhance load times.
- Scalability: Apps that support scalable applications, such as Angular, accommodate growing user demands without performance drops.
- Collaboration Speed: Tools enabling real-time collaboration, like Figma, enhance project efficiency.
- Integration Capabilities: Robust integration options allow seamless use with other applications, improving overall workflow efficiency.
User Reviews
User reviews offer valuable first-hand insights into the usability and effectiveness of web development apps.
- Visual Studio Code: Users frequently praise its extensibility and intelligent code completion features.
- React: Reviewers often highlight its component-based architecture as a major advantage for building intuitive user interfaces.
- Figma: Many users appreciate its collaborative features which enhance teamwork in design projects.
- GitHub: Users commend its version control capabilities, which streamline code management and collaboration.
User Interface and Experience
Web development apps are essential tools that empower developers to create and manage websites efficiently. With a diverse range of applications available, teams can enhance collaboration and streamline workflows. The right tools not only boost productivity but also ensure high-quality output in a competitive landscape.
As technology continues to evolve, staying updated on the latest web development apps will be crucial for success. By leveraging these applications, developers can tackle complex projects with ease while fostering innovation and creativity. Embracing these tools will undoubtedly lead to more effective web solutions that meet the demands of today’s digital world.